The group of civil rights activists who traveled across America hoping to integrate Interstate travel and challenge racial segregation were known as the Freedom Riders.

The Freedom Riders were a group of civil rights activists who embarked on a series of bus journeys across America in the early 1960s. Their primary goal was to challenge racial segregation and discrimination in Interstate travel, particularly in bus terminals and public transportation facilities. By deliberately violating segregationist laws and customs, the Freedom Riders sought to draw attention to the injustices and inequalities faced by African Americans in the United States. They faced violent opposition, including attacks by white supremacists and arrests by local authorities. However, their courageous actions and nonviolent resistance helped to raise awareness of the ongoing struggle for civil rights and contributed to the eventual desegregation of public transportation in the country. The Freedom Riders played a crucial role in advancing the cause of racial equality and inspiring future generations of activists.

According to Johnson, one of the main reasons for language change is trade. He states that "commerce, however necessary, however lucrative, as it depraves the manners, corrupts the language."

Contact with other nations also contributes to language change. He also mentions the influence of many internal factors. He states that a society that has different classes will probably have more language change because those with more leisure time will have time to think and so will expand language with the incorporation of new ideas.

Johnson also points out language misuse by illiterates and excessive use of colloquialism as reasons for language change. Johnson believes that "illiterate writers will, at one time or other, by public infatuation, rise into renown, who, not knowing the original import of words, will use them with colloquial licentiousness, confound distinction, and forget propriety."

Saving and investing are both ways to manage your money, but they are different in their purpose and the way they generate returns.

Saving typically involves putting money into a low-risk account, such as a savings account or a certificate of deposit (CD), with a bank or other financial institution. Saving is usually done to achieve short-term goals, such as building an emergency fund, making a down payment on a house or car, or saving for a vacation. Saving generally earns a lower rate of return than investing, but it also involves less risk.

Investing involves using your money to purchase assets, such as stocks, bonds, or real estate, with the expectation of generating a higher return over the long term. Investing is typically done to achieve long-term goals, such as saving for retirement or funding a child's college education. Investing generally involves more risk than saving, but it also has the potential for higher returns.

While saving and investing are different, they can complement each other in a balanced financial plan. Saving is important for short-term security and emergencies, while investing is important for long-term growth and wealth-building. The decision to save or invest depends on your financial goals, risk tolerance, and time horizon.

D. Was exiled, returned, and was exiled again.

The invasion of Russia effectively halted Napoleon's march across Europe, and resulted in his first exile, to the Mediterranean island of Elba. In March 1815, he escaped his island exile and returned to Paris, where he regained supporters and reclaimed his emperor title, Napoleon I. He abdicated for a second time and was exiled to the remote island of Saint Helena, in the southern Atlantic Ocean, where he lived out the rest of his days.
